Способы совместного использования баз данных
Microsoft Access предлагает множество возможностей для организации совместного доступа к базам данных. Это позволяет нескольким пользователям одновременно работать с одной базой данных, упрощая управление данными и повышая продуктивность. В этом разделе рассматриваются основные способы предоставления общего доступа к базам данных, которые вы можете настроить в зависимости от ваших нужд и инфраструктуры.
1. Размещение базы данных в общей папке в сети
Самый простой способ совместного использования базы данных Access — это поместить её в общую папку на сетевом ресурсе. Пользователи получают доступ к файлу базы данных через сеть. Такой метод удобен для небольших команд, где требуется минимальная настройка. Однако при увеличении числа пользователей или объёма данных производительность может снижаться.
2. Публикация таблиц базы данных
Публикация таблиц позволяет предоставить доступ к данным для различных приложений и пользователей. Таблицы базы данных могут быть связаны с другими базами или приложениями, что позволяет обмениваться данными между различными платформами. Этот метод подходит для сценариев, где необходимо интегрировать данные из нескольких источников.
3. Подключение к базе данных через Интернет
Современные приложения часто требуют удалённого доступа. Access позволяет организовать подключение к базе данных через Интернет. Используя веб-службы и технологии, такие как ODBC или ADO, вы можете предоставить пользователям возможность взаимодействовать с базой данных из любой точки мира. Однако важно учитывать безопасность подключения, особенно если доступ предоставляется через публичную сеть.
4. Репликация баз данных
Репликация — это процесс создания копий базы данных, которые могут работать автономно и синхронизироваться с основной базой. Этот метод особенно полезен для работы в условиях ограниченного или нестабильного сетевого соединения. Пользователи могут вносить изменения в локальные копии базы, а затем синхронизировать их с центральной базой данных.
5. Интеграция с SQL Server
Для приложений с высокой нагрузкой и большим объёмом данных интеграция с SQL Server является оптимальным выбором. В этом сценарии Access используется как интерфейс, а SQL Server — как серверная часть для хранения данных. Этот подход обеспечивает высокую производительность, надёжность и безопасность. SQL Server также предоставляет расширенные возможности управления, такие как сложные запросы, триггеры и хранимые процедуры.
Выбор способа совместного использования базы данных зависит от ваших задач, числа пользователей и доступной инфраструктуры. Для небольших команд подойдут простые решения, такие как общая папка, а для корпоративных систем лучше использовать SQL Server или репликацию. Понимание этих методов поможет вам организовать эффективное взаимодействие между пользователями и обеспечить надёжную работу ваших баз данных Access.